Where To Find Crab Boil In Grocery Store
Crab boils are a popular summer activity in the United States, especially in coastal regions where seafood is abundant. A crab boil is a social gathering where a large pot of water is boiled with seasonings and other ingredients, and then crabs, and sometimes other seafood like shrimp, are added to cook. The result is a delicious and flavorful dish that is perfect for a summer barbecue or a fun night with friends. If you're looking to host your own crab boil, or just want to enjoy some crab at home, here are some tips on where to find crab boil in a grocery store.
Seafood Section
The first place to look for crab boil in a grocery store is in the seafood section. Most grocery stores have a section dedicated to fresh seafood, where you can find a variety of crab, lobster, shrimp, and other types of seafood. Look for seasoning blends specifically made for crab, such as Old Bay seasoning, or generic seafood seasoning blends. These seasonings are usually sold in small packets or jars and are located near the crab and other seafood.
Spices and Seasonings Aisle
If you can't find crab boil seasoning in the seafood section, the next place to look is the spices and seasonings aisle. Most grocery stores have an aisle dedicated to spices and seasonings, where you can find a wide range of flavors and blends. Look for seafood seasoning blends or spices that are recommended for use with crab. Some popular options include cayenne pepper, garlic powder, and paprika, which can all be added to a boiling pot of water to create a delicious seasoning blend.
Cajun or Creole Seasoning
If you're looking to add a little more flavor to your crab boil, consider using cajun or creole seasoning. These blends are often used in Louisiana-style seafood boils and offer a spicy and flavorful kick to the seafood. Look for cajun or creole seasoning blends in the spice aisle, or in the international foods section of the grocery store.
